WebLinda Olanisa, LCSW, ACM, 310-423-8630. Megan Olman, LCSW, ACM, 310-423-5389. Multi-Organ Transplant Support Group. Monthly support group for all transplant patients, family and caregivers. 1st Thursday of every month. Noon-1 p.m. Free and open to the public. 8900 Beverly Blvd. 3rd Floor Conference Room.

Navigating services for a child with special healthcare needs can be overwhelming. To help, we created local resource guides with recommended pediatric/adolescent services and programs available to children and youth with special healthcare needs.
